Having
expressed an interest in the visual arts at an early age,
Kristy Kapturowski pursued a BFA from the University at
Buffalo, concentrating in illustration. However,
with an eagerness to experiment beyond traditional materials
and mediums, Kristy sought out additional coursework in
film, video production, editing and animation. She also
spent her 5 university years studying music performance,
with a focus on voice in operatic and contemporary repertoire.
Throughout her singing career at UB, Kristy also had the
opportunity to perform in many theatrical productions. Her
creative background enabled her to contribute to these performances
in the areas of costume and set design. With a broad and
versatile background in the arts, Kristy graduated with
the intention of adapting her talents into an ambitious
career. She spent several years employed as a production
artist for a Buffalo printing company and later moved into
a position for a commercial website, specializing in invitation
and stationery retail. Kristy quickly adjusted to her role
as a customer service representative with additional responsibilities
in product photography, marketing and web maintenance. Soon
thereafter, Kristy launched her own design studio and website,
www.klkmultimedia.com. She now enjoys freelancing in her
spare time as a multimedia & graphic artist. Most recently,
Kristy has relocated to NYC to more aggressively pursue
her career in the arts.
